Sensory Nerves or the Receptor Nerves
They are made up of only sensory neurons. For example, the cranial nerves that conduct impulses from the organs to the central nervous system.
Motor Nerves or the Effector Nerves
They are made up of only motor neurons. For example, the cranial nerves that conduct impulses from the central nervous system to the muscles and glands (effector).
Mixed Nerves
The nerves that are made up of both sensory and motor neurons. For example, all spinal nerves.
